Insydium offers a of their "Fused" collection, which includes X-Particles, TerraFormFX, Taiao, and Cycles 4D. This trial is fully functional, giving you two weeks to test the software, follow tutorials, and see if it fits your workflow. 2. Third-party websites offering premium plugins for free frequently bundle installers with malicious software. These can include trojans, crypto-miners, or ransomware that encrypts your local project files and client data. 2. Software Instability and Crashes
